According to CCA and PICRUSt analysis, methylcobalamin had a positive correlation with Pseudomonasbacteria, propionic acid, and … Web30 mei 2014 · Cyanocobalamin has a cyanide donor, meaning that a molecule of cyanide is attached to the cobalamin compound. Instead of cyanide, methylcobalamin has a methyl donor attached to the cobalamin compound. Though the difference is small, it can have an impact on your health. Difference between Cyanocobalamin and Methylcobalamin: Cyanocobalamin and methylcobalamin both are very identical in their structure containing a cobalt ion surrounded by corrin ring molecule. Methylcobalamin contains a methyl … Web10 dec. 2024 · Results: [13C]-cyanocobalamin was completely decyanated to [13C]-methylcobalamin describing metabolic utilization, and its plasma appearance showed early and late absorption phases. At a low dose of 2.3 µg, the mean bioavailability was 46.2 ± 12.8 (%, mean ± SD, n = 11).
